What is segmentation?
In a segmented memory management scheme a programmer views a program to be collection of program components called as segments. Every segment is a logical unit of a program as defined by the programmer's design. In programming terms a segment typically contains of s set of procedures or data and forms a module of some software system. The inspiration for segmentation is to group together procedures and data which possess common attributes for sharing by other procedures. This is beneficial for implementing protection in a large software system. The user therefore specifies every address by two quantities that are a segment name and an offset.
